Avenue Charles Gilisquet stretches before us, a quiet artery in the heart of Schaerbeek. This avenue, named after Charles Gilisquet, an industrialist and former alderman of Schaerbeek, carries a piece of local history within its name. Charles Gilisquet, born in 1853, dedicated his life to the community, leaving his mark on this very street that now bears his name. Avenue Charles Gilisquet begins its journey at Avenue Gustave Latinis and meanders through the neighborhood. It passes several crossroads, including Rue Arthur Roland, Place Bichon, Rue Victor Vanderhoeft, and Rue Herman Richir. Eventually, Avenue Charles Gilisquet gracefully extends into Avenue Henri Conscience, leading towards Evere. Along Avenue Charles Gilisquet, you’ll find glimpses into the modern life of Schaerbeek. At number 34, the Golden Dragon martial arts studio pulses with energy. Further down, at numbers 69-71 and 147, the Maisons du Foyer Schaerbeekois stand as testaments to community housing initiatives. And at number 81, Abilimo sa contributes to the commercial landscape of the avenue. Avenue Charles Gilisquet isn’t just a street; it’s a microcosm of Schaerbeek.
